Q3 Cash-Flow Forecast – Restricted: Managers Only

Welcome aboard—here's the short version for our incoming director. Ashfern Logistics expects a tight middle month as the Dunmoral warehouse deposit lands, then a healthy rebound once the Kestrel contract invoices clear. We're holding a modest buffer rather than drawing the credit line, which keeps the bankers happy. Nothing alarming, just lumpy timing. What this means for our plans going forward is set out below.

confidential, bagep-fajef: Gross margin on Druwyn came in at 5 percent against a plan of 15 percent. Only 5 of the 80 pilot accounts renewed Druwyn, so a churn review is set for April 1.

## Service Accounts — PayLoop Integration Tests

Heads up for the security review: the flaky tests in the PayLoop suite were mostly caused by the shared sandbox account hitting rate limits. We split it into per-suite service accounts with scoped permissions, which also makes audit trails cleaner. Each account only touches the mock ledger, never real funds. For reference, the current key used by the test harness is as follows.

gateway credential: vxb3-p91

Audit item 14 — flaky DNS on the Pellwick ingest boxes. Resolution intermittently fails for internal zones, usually after the resolver cache rotates. Workaround: restart the stub resolver and confirm lookups against the Corvane checklist. Verify the TTL override patch actually landed before closing this item. If it recurs more than twice in a shift, escalate straight to the person named below.

approver of tawip-bagap = Holdor Silath

Action item from the Snapgrove incident review: the thumbnail generation queue backed up for six hours because retries had no jitter and workers thundered on the same failed asset. New team members should know: poison messages now route to a quarantine topic after three attempts, and queue depth is paged at 10k. The retry policy and quarantine replay steps are documented here:

operations page: https://confluence.lumicsys.internal/projects/display/projects/display